There quite a bit to be improved;
It misses a lose condition. Meaning you can get infinite score by pressing random buttons.

Even being a very fast typer knowing the position of each and every key, its impossible to keep up after 60 or so.

The pause mechanic can be abused to get a higher score if you dont know the position of keys.

There is no restart.

Overall a lot can be improved, but you have delivered a game that works, and thats what counts :D.
